Adyen is a Dutch payment company with the status of an acquiring bank that allows businesses to accept e-commerce, mobile, and point-of-sale payments. It is listed on the stock exchange Euronext Amsterdam.
Adyen is a company that provides payment, data and financial solutions to leading businesses around the world. Founded in 2006 in Amsterdam, Adyen has grown to 3000+ employees, 27 offices and €767.5 BN in processed volume in 2022.
